2013-10-21 72 views

回答

0

我還沒有機會測試它,因爲大部分Lync聯繫人此刻都處於脫機狀態,但您是否試過影響AV模式的屬性而不是音頻設備本身?

事情是這樣的: -

void ConversationManager_ConversationAdded(object sender, Microsoft.Lync.Model.Conversation.ConversationManagerEventArgs e) 
    { 
     var audioProperty = e.Conversation.Modalities[Microsoft.Lync.Model.Conversation.ModalityTypes.AudioVideo].Properties; 
     audioProperty[Microsoft.Lync.Model.Conversation.ModalityProperty.AVModalityAudioCaptureMute] = true; 
    } 

我有一個鬼鬼祟祟的感覺,這些值可能是隻讀的,但值得一試。

沿此類似,您可以影響至少通過對話直接使用以下,雖然我擔心這可能限制在會議中使用靜音: -

e.Conversation.SelfParticipant.BeginSetMute(true, EndSetMute, null); 

對不起,我不能考今晚,讓我知道你如何繼續。